界面設計 | 如何將篩選功能應用到用戶場景中?

3 評論 8640 瀏覽 24 收藏 11 分鐘

設計師認為的好,對于用戶來說可能并不是真的好。所以,產品設計更多地是要結合用戶特定場景的內容,盡可能地讓用戶只需要最少的步驟就能達到目的。產品界面設計中的“篩選功能”設計自然也需要按照這個思路來。那么,如何設計滿足用戶需求的,簡便的篩選功能?以下,由筆者為大家仔細講述。

被解決的問題一般都不是最真實,最基礎的問題。

這篇文章講述的是:關于Hopper 應用程序的優化以及建議。

Hopper 主要提供預定機票和酒店的功能,通過檢測和對比航線、酒店在不同時間段的價格,為用戶提供性價比高的選項,從而讓用戶可以預定到低價心儀的酒店和航班。

Hopper應用程序在第一年最被需要的功能就是隱藏不需要的航線來縮小航線搜索結果。由于專注于驗證核心業務,第一年并沒有取得特別的成就。但是,關于應用中,篩選這個功能一直在待辦清單中。

然而,當最終發布篩選功能時,才意識到這根本不是用戶想要的。

他們想要更基本的內容:結合特定場景的內容,以及達到目的所需要操作的最少步驟。

設計者所謂的好,對于用戶來說并不是真正的好。

為用戶提供他們想要的東西

—— Give The Users What They Want

Hopper 每天分析數十億的航班價格,預測何時飛行以及何時購買機票可以獲得最低票價。通過航班的歷史價格來精確預測,用戶應該立即購買門票還是繼續等待。通過點擊應用中“watch”按鈕,Hopper將為您留意航班價格。 當價格達到預期的“價格劃算”范圍時,就會向您發送推送通知以進行購買。

用戶不想要過濾器,他們想要更好的內容

當時,我們的系統通知僅告知用戶最低價格。

但是,這個價格可能是廉價航空公司或是裸票價的結果,可能還需要支付更多額外的費用。這種低價的原因可能是:飛行中可能需要很長時間的停留(有時超過18小時)或幾次不必要的停留。

如果用戶不想預訂這類航班,hopper 會向他們發送與其不太相關的內容。

例如:通知航班的停留時較長,價格將降至125美元。但停留時間較短的中轉航班價格也就250美元,對此,用戶可能會很失望接收到降價通知。因為他們只需要再額外支付多100美金,就可以搭乘更便捷的航班。

但實際的預測情況其實更復雜,例如:系統可能預測用戶應該等待購買從芝加哥到拉斯維加斯的中轉航班,但是,如果用戶排除了中轉,系統可能會讓你現在購買,因為當前價格很適合,不久后價格將上漲。

無論如何,不??太相關的內容意味著我們的用戶會產生更多阻礙和騷擾,所以我們之前的解決方案會降低價值和轉換率。我們必須向用戶提供他們想要的東西。

關注篩選

——Focused Filters

其實篩選過濾已經不是一個新概念,旅行和電子商務中有無數使用到它的例子:

用戶不想要過濾器,他們想要更好的內容

我們決定不再多此一舉,而是直接在應用程序中使用簡單的“篩選過濾”按鈕。此按鈕將觸發篩選過濾列表,用戶可以在其中選擇他們想要的內容。

用戶不想要過濾器,他們想要更好的內容

鑒于我們的應用程序是預測價格,新的過濾篩選可能會影響我們的數據覆蓋率和預測準確性。

因此,我們必須非常謹慎地實施。

通過一些數據報告,我們發現超過80%的請求只需3個篩選條件即可解決:

  1. 從廉價航空中移除基礎票價或者是裸票價
  2. 移除停留中轉
  3. 移除長時間的停留

也就是通過這三個條件的過濾,用戶就可以獲得更為精確的結果。用戶的篩選操作非常精簡,感覺這滿足用戶體驗。

用戶不想要過濾器,他們想要更好的內容

Ship It!

我們很高興能夠構建一款滿足大眾需求并且簡單易用的“Hopper”。

一旦我們發布過濾篩選器,我們就可以坐下來等待用戶的愛和贊美。Fast Company 甚至用了討人喜歡的標題報道了這種做法:“Hopper的新過濾篩選更容易預訂到最便宜,最優的航班?!?/p>

令我們驚訝的是:接下來的事情竟讓我們有點失望, 所有事情都完成之后,我們監測到使用該篩選過濾的僅有總數的 2.6%。

我們有點困惑和沮喪:我們是否誤導了其中一些用戶關于該功能的重要性?或者是,用戶根本沒有發現到該功能?

我們之前在流程中有一個大按鈕,但我們希望用戶在航班列表中才使用篩選功能,因此,我們在屏幕上縮小了CTA的大小。

用戶不想要過濾器,他們想要更好的內容

但是,我們發現篩選后的轉換率高于未經篩選的,因此我們決定要增加篩選的使用率。

我從我的應用程序獲得一點幫助

—— I Get By With A Little Help From My App

為了確保用戶沒有完全錯過該功能,我們需要在界面中使按鈕更大更突出,還可為新功能添加自定義。

但是,我們其中一個產品經理提出了一個更有趣的方法來實現這個功能。我們想辦法讓篩選功能更容易找到,但并不是通過按鈕的方式。

Hopper以提供低價提醒和購買建議而出名。我們是否可以考慮:將篩選融入到界面中作為一種提醒?

為此,根據用戶的使用路徑,我們在預測屏幕上放置了一張新卡片來提供篩選功能。

我們將使用動態監控來應用該功能,從而幫助他們權衡財務支出。

用戶不想要過濾器,他們想要更好的內容

因此,用戶只需輕輕按下一個按鈕就可以使用篩選功能。

通過卡片選擇,系統自動應用該篩選條件進行過濾,用戶不需要進入列表篩選列表。如果還有更符合條件的篩選,我們會在用戶的下一步操作中進行提醒。

用戶點擊后,系統自動應用。在每次應用篩選功能的時候,我們都會自動檢測,并且更新用戶的新設置。因此用戶無需進入菜單,也無需閱覽篩選列表。

用戶不想要過濾器,他們想要更好的內容

給用戶他們 [不知道他們] 想要的

—— Give The Users What They [ Don’t Know They ] Want

在產品設計術語中,總結這功能設計的詞語就是:簡單。

我們通過一種不打擾的卡片新形式來建議用戶使用篩選功能,這提高了整體的可見性。 其實,篩選的目的就是:為用戶帶來性價比更高的航班。

通過用戶的行為路徑來提供篩選功能,而不是通過一個按鈕進入選項列表,這減少了用戶的使用成本。通過之后的數據也表明了:這樣的設計方案更能讓用戶接受。

其實,我們發現:用戶不希望通過按鈕進入一個多選項的篩選列表;人們想要更好,更相關的內容。用戶更希望可以在盡量少的操作中,系統可以幫助他們選擇最合適的選項。我們沒有理由責怪用戶,只能說我們做的還不夠好而已。

 

文章翻譯自《Users Don’t Want Filters, They Want Better Content》

原文鏈接:https://medium.com/@hopper_travel/users-dont-want-filters-they-want-better-content-3146f650b8f6

本文由 @vivi 翻譯發布于人人都是產品經理。未經許可,禁止轉載

題圖來自Unsplash,基于CC0協議

更多精彩內容,請關注人人都是產品經理微信公眾號或下載App
評論
評論請登錄
  1. 用戶需要更便宜的機票,篩選是為了完成這個需求而產生的功能需求。用戶需要使用這個功能,來達到用戶需求的實現。所以功能只是手段,而不是目的。手段可以玩點別的花樣。

    來自四川 回復
  2. 被解決的問題一般都不是最真實,最基礎的問題。

    回復
  3. 同一個功能,多種表達方式

    回復